SELBORNE BOOME

Born: 16.04.75
Height: 6ft 5in
Weight: 16st 8lb
Position: Lock
Club: Stormers
Caps: 7
Points: 15

A mobile forward, 28-year-old Boome spent two years with French club Montferrand before returning home in 2002 in order to challenge for a World Cup squad place.

He impressed so much in just his second year in Super 12 rugby, 1999, that he was soon involved in the Springbok side, but missed out on the World Cup through injury.

Captained the Stomers in the Super 12 competition this season in the absence of Corne Krige, he made his Test debut in June 1999 against Italy.

Probably owes his place to the much-publicised absence of Geo Cronje and Quinton Davids, and is likely to get a place in the starting line-up should injury hit first-choices Victor Matfield and Bakkies Botha.
